Web24 jul. 2024 · このたびはご愁傷さまでございます。 Kono tabi wa goshuushousama de gozaimasu. Please accept my condolences on this sad occasion. Often heard at both wakes and funerals, this short expression is the one most commonly used for extending one’s sympathy to the bereaved. When it comes to saying sorry in Japanese there are many ways to say them actually. The politest of the lot is mou shiwake arimasen which is pretty much on the level of begging for forgiveness as this translates into “unexcusable”.
